[networking] Rewrite architecture (#2861)
New networking interface consists of a `RequestDirector` that directs each `Request` to appropriate `RequestHandler` and returns the `Response` or raises `RequestError`. The handlers define adapters to transform its internal Request/Response/Errors to our interfaces. User-facing changes: - Fix issues with per request proxies on redirects for urllib - Support for `ALL_PROXY` environment variable for proxy setting - Support for `socks5h` proxy - Closes https://github.com/yt-dlp/yt-dlp/issues/6325, https://github.com/ytdl-org/youtube-dl/issues/22618, https://github.com/ytdl-org/youtube-dl/pull/28093 - Raise error when using `https` proxy instead of silently converting it to `http` Authored by: coletdjnz
